"The property was well kept and very shaded. bathrooms and showers weren't too far from any cabin/campsite. The place was pretty full but still felt relatively quiet and empty (I assume because most people were at the National park) They had bear spray, ice, and everything needed for a campfire (and much more). Be prepared that the site is on the side of a hill so you'll be walking/driving up and down. It's annoying that you need quarters to run the showers. 50 cents is pleanty of time for a full shower, but kids may need help operating it. The grocery/laundry less than a mile away was very handy and had a good selection that included fresh produce. We'd definitely come back"

"Stayed here for 2 nights in July with family. Positives: Gorgeous setting. Swiss-like esthetics. Loved that you could walk to the trails and not worry about finding parking before beginning our hike(s). Ate at the lounge restaurant and it was very good. Also thrilled to have a coffee shop, snack shop available. If able to, go to dinner one night at the Swiftcurrent Motor Inn restaurant (just a couple minutes away driving) then walk down to Fishcap Lake (nicknamed Moose Lake). It’s about a 5-10 min easy walk. We visited this lake 3 times and saw moose 2 of those times. When visiting after dinner around 7, it was like the animals were paid actors. Deer all around, birds, beaver swimming, and a huge, bull moose. One of the highlights of the trip! Negatives: a small hike is necessary to get to the parking lot. There is not dedicated guest parking, so during the day the lot fills fast due to others not staying at Many Glacier wanting to use the easily accessible trails. During the day, it is hard to find parking. It was not a problem when we left for dinner and returned in the evening. Our room had a balcony but the bench and floorboards were covered in bird poop so not really usable. Shower was tiny and room definitely was warm for sleeping with no AC (but expected—it is July at a national park lodge, afterall)"
